At 125 square feet, it’s the smallest freestanding building in NYC. Owner Philip Mortillaro decorated the store’s façade with 10,000 keys. Why? To bring some art and individuality back to the Village. Read more
This locksmith's been operating out the smallest freestanding building in NYC for 3 decades. Chase bank offered him $2m for the bldg & he told them to take a walk.
